Welcome to Tuesday Night Football?! That’s where the Dallas Cowboys find themselves in the crazy 2020 season. After their opponent, the Baltimore Ravens, had a massive COVID-19 outbreak that saw their previous game postponed several times, the two teams will play on Tuesday night.
For the Cowboys, this has meant a long break since their Thanksgiving Day dismantling at the hands of the Washington Football Team. Dallas will have to play the Ravens without their two current starting tackles, Zack Martin and Cam Erving, and will also be down a few players in the secondary. Andy Dalton will have to get the ball out quickly with a patchwork offensive line and a Ravens defense that loves to blitz.
The Ravens, on the other hand, might be with or without many players, although it seems likely that Lamar Jackson will start at quarterback. Baltimore will be trying to work back in players who haven't practiced for a while and some that are getting over coronavirus, so how they will play is a big mystery. As long as Jackson plays and is close to 100%, they stand a good chance of winning.
